Top definition
A person that has no regard how cheap they look to another person and wear the name like a badge. a.k.a. Just being an asshole in general. Being a dildo skin.
The guy almost knocked me over in the coffee line so he could pick up a penny. What a dildation membrane.
by booger wall June 08, 2011
Get the mug
Get a dildation membrane mug for your mama Helena.